Rogers completes GSM expansion in northern B.C.

PRINCE GEORGE, B.C. - Rogers Wireless has completed the expansion of its GSM network along the corridor between Prince George and Prince Rupert, in British Columbia. The company recently announced $10 million investment in the northern part of the province, designed to improve wireless voice and data service along this “key business route”. "Our goal with this network expansion is to offer a clearer choice to people living, working and travelling in Northern B.C.," said Gordon Nelson, vice president for Rogers in B.C.
